VCP-DCV vSphere Performance and Scaling Practice Question
Exhibit
vSphere DRS recommendation output: Cluster: Production Current load imbalance: 30% Recommended migrations: 1. Move VM 'Web01' from host01 (CPU usage 85%) to host04 (CPU usage 30%) Benefit: Improve balance by 10% 2. Move VM 'DB01' from host03 (CPU usage 90%) to host04 (CPU usage 30%) Benefit: Improve balance by 15% Note: host04 is in power-on state and has sufficient resources.
Refer to the exhibit. An administrator sees two DRS recommendations. Which action should the administrator take first to reduce cluster imbalance?

Correct answer & explanation
✓
Migrate DB01 to host04 first
The DB01 migration provides a higher benefit (15%) compared to Web01 (10%). Starting with the higher impact migration reduces imbalance more effectively.
